Commercial Description: "Dunkel" is German for dark, "Roggen" for rye. Brewed with 25% rye it’s a toffee-colored, medium-bodied ale with just enough chocolate malt to give it some light milk chocolate notes, but no roastiness in the mouthfeel. The rye contributes a spiciness to the aroma and flavor, and some dryness to the finish. Fermented with Bavarian Hefeweizen yeast, Dunkel Roggen has the banana/clove character common to that style. Noble Saaz hops round out the finish. (O.G. - 1.055 IBUs - 20)
